Git Product home page Git Product logo

Comments (25)

renatonascalves avatar renatonascalves commented on June 3, 2024 3

@claudiosmweb OK! Pode marcar esse issue para mim..

Acabei de ler a documentação das assinaturas do PagSeguro e irei criar com a opção manual, parecido com a integração do Stripe.

from woocommerce-pagseguro.

renatonascalves avatar renatonascalves commented on June 3, 2024 2

@claudiosmweb Can you take a look and bless the way it was organized and thought of?

It's pending refund and cancel and better integration... I'll be dealing with it in the next days or so.

https://github.com/renatonascalves/woocommerce-pagseguro/commit/0617a42238bd8817372ee17f4f001558029dffe8

from woocommerce-pagseguro.

renatonascalves avatar renatonascalves commented on June 3, 2024 2

@renanno Ótimos pontos! Vou precisar verificar como fica se a forma de pagamento for via boleto. Mas para esclarecer. Do lado do WordPress/WooCommerce, a forma que estou fazendo irá utilizar pagamento automático. Entretanto, do lado do PagSeguro, se chama pagamento manual. Estranho, mas é assim mesmo. =)

@denispassat Está sim, estive ocupado com mudança de emprego e entrega de projetos, mas no começo do próximo mês vou retomar e finalizar essa integração.

Contribuição em código é sempre bem-vinda. https://github.com/renatonascalves/woocommerce-pagseguro/commit/0617a42238bd8817372ee17f4f001558029dffe8

from woocommerce-pagseguro.

renatonascalves avatar renatonascalves commented on June 3, 2024 2

Preciso organizar a bagunça primeiro, mas envio sim!

from woocommerce-pagseguro.

claudiosanches avatar claudiosanches commented on June 3, 2024 1

@DaviTeodoro não, ninguém interessando em ajudar também.

from woocommerce-pagseguro.

DaviTeodoro avatar DaviTeodoro commented on June 3, 2024

Há algum progresso nesse Issue?

from woocommerce-pagseguro.

renatonascalves avatar renatonascalves commented on June 3, 2024

@claudiosmweb Não vi um branch a respeito. O que você já fez? Queria dá uma olhada...

from woocommerce-pagseguro.

claudiosanches avatar claudiosanches commented on June 3, 2024

@renatonascalves nada ainda, tem que começar isso

from woocommerce-pagseguro.

renanno avatar renanno commented on June 3, 2024

Pessoal, to acompanhando aqui. Infelizmente não posso ajudar com a técnica porque me falta, mas to muito interessado nessa atualização.

Vi que a renovação dos próximos pagamentos vai depender do Woo Subscriptions. O WooSubs oferece renovação manual e renovação automática. Essa alteração prevista é compatível com a renovação automática do WooSubs?

Se sim, a cada nova renovação automática gerada, o WooSubs vai tentar processar o pagamento automaticamente no PagSeguro independente de qualquer ação do cliente?

Ainda nesse caso... Nas contas onde o Boleto está ativo como forma de pagamento, como fica a recorrência automática? Não será necessário separar em dois métodos: "Pagseguro 'normal'" e "PagSeguro 'recorrente'"? Ou "Boleto" e "Cartão de Crédito", como é mais comum em outros plugins integrados com o WooSubs na forma automática (Ex: Iugu)?

Um abraço!

from woocommerce-pagseguro.

denispassat avatar denispassat commented on June 3, 2024

@renatonascalves desculpe incomodar, mas você sabe ou pode me dizer em que pé está este modulo? gostaria de poder contribuir $ e ter este modulo o quanto antes, é possível?

from woocommerce-pagseguro.

lpanebr avatar lpanebr commented on June 3, 2024

O ticket menciona integração com o WooCommerce Subscriptions.

Será que isso inclui o WooCommerce Memberships?

from woocommerce-pagseguro.

renatonascalves avatar renatonascalves commented on June 3, 2024

Não! :)

from woocommerce-pagseguro.

pedrofelipe avatar pedrofelipe commented on June 3, 2024

@renatonascalves No estado atual, o seu fork está utilizável em produção? Do que mais precisa para finalizar?

from woocommerce-pagseguro.

renatonascalves avatar renatonascalves commented on June 3, 2024

Essa versão que linkei ainda não, mas a minha versão local funciona. Porém, precisa de mais testes.

Infelizmente estou focando em prioridades de clientes. Devo voltar a tocar nesse código no começo de Janeiro.

from woocommerce-pagseguro.

pedrofelipe avatar pedrofelipe commented on June 3, 2024

@renatonascalves Pode criar um commit com a sua versão local? Assim eu testo também e posso contribuir. O que acha?

from woocommerce-pagseguro.

educbraga avatar educbraga commented on June 3, 2024

Pessoal, mais algum progresso? :)

from woocommerce-pagseguro.

tiagopotencia avatar tiagopotencia commented on June 3, 2024

Oi, galera! Tudo bem? Também estou extremamente interessado nessa integração!! �Se vocês criarem uma branch desta feature eu posso ajudar em alguma coisa. Nem que seja testando no meu projeto. Não conheço muito sobre o woocommerce mas pra ajudar a gente aprende ;)

from woocommerce-pagseguro.

rafaelrbnet avatar rafaelrbnet commented on June 3, 2024

Qq dúvida sobre a api eu posso ajudar.
Já implementei em php

from woocommerce-pagseguro.

vicenterusso avatar vicenterusso commented on June 3, 2024

+1 interessado aqui, que pé estamos?

from woocommerce-pagseguro.

lucascudo avatar lucascudo commented on June 3, 2024

Boa noite, gostaria se saber se o renatonascalves já subiu as alterações. Nunca mexi em Woocommerce, porém trabalho com PHP há alguns anos e já fiz integrações com o pagseguro em duas ocasiões (utilizando Zend e CodeIgniter). Gostaria de contribuir, pois um amigo que utiliza o plugin está necessitando da feature.

from woocommerce-pagseguro.

preduus avatar preduus commented on June 3, 2024

Opa, e ai galera.
Recentemente, consegui realizar esse feito, depois de pesquisar bastante, conseguir adicionar o "Woocommerce Pagseguro" ao "Woocommerce Subscriptions", é simples:

        $this->supports = array( 
               'products', 
               'subscriptions',
               'subscription_cancellation', 
               'subscription_suspension', 
               'subscription_reactivation',
               'subscription_amount_changes',
               'subscription_date_changes',
               'subscription_payment_method_change'
          );

Habilitar o subscriptions no plugin, dentro da class:

class WC_Awesome_Gateway extends WC_Payment_Gateway {
     function __construct() {

Encontra-se:

includes/class-wc-pagseguro-gateway.php

Link da documentação do subscriptions:

https://docs.woocommerce.com/document/subscriptions/develop/payment-gateway-integration/

Espero que isso ajude a rapazeada, Abraço!

from woocommerce-pagseguro.

rodrighi avatar rodrighi commented on June 3, 2024

@preduus Pode explicar um passo-a-passo para os leigos em programação? Ou enviar os arquivos modificados?

from woocommerce-pagseguro.

fagnerguima avatar fagnerguima commented on June 3, 2024

from woocommerce-pagseguro.

claudiosanches avatar claudiosanches commented on June 3, 2024

@preduus cara isso não vai habilitar a API de assinaturas no PagSeguro.

from woocommerce-pagseguro.

claudiosanches avatar claudiosanches commented on June 3, 2024

Bom chega, ninguém realmente ajudando e vários atrapalhando, passando código do que não é, então fechando para novos comentários.

from woocommerce-pagseguro.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.